    Things to think about:

    1.How the f* is any new project going to get funded with spod prices <$500? That takes out a big chunk of their new supply forecast.
    2. 578kt of LCE demand by 2025 equates to about only 4-5% of new EV penetration from where we are now or a max of about 6-7% penetration total. If the EV revolution has stalled that badly/hasn't gotten off the ground then again who is going to be funding juniors when there is no longer any fear or impetus behind supply issues?
    3. How are Chilean brines ala SQM going to produce any new supply (existing supply isn't that relevant) for cash costs of anywhere close to $2,500? Based on a Carbonate price of $8,000 (about 45% below the $14k some of the brines are starting to realise) their lease payments alone to Corfo would be $1,600. Bump that up just to $9,000 a tonne and lease payments become $1,850. No chance.
